在ggplot中,可以使用geom_vline()
和geom_hline()
函数来在图形边框的最边缘放置刻度标记。
如果要在x轴的最边缘放置刻度标记,可以使用geom_vline()
函数,并设置xintercept
参数为最小或最大的x值。例如,要在最左边放置刻度标记,可以使用以下代码:
library(ggplot2)
# 创建一个示例数据集
data <- data.frame(x = 1:10, y = 1:10)
# 绘制散点图
ggplot(data, aes(x, y)) +
geom_point() +
# 在最左边放置刻度标记
geom_vline(xintercept = min(data$x), linetype = "dashed", color = "red")
如果要在y轴的最边缘放置刻度标记,可以使用geom_hline()
函数,并设置yintercept
参数为最小或最大的y值。例如,要在最下边放置刻度标记,可以使用以下代码:
library(ggplot2)
# 创建一个示例数据集
data <- data.frame(x = 1:10, y = 1:10)
# 绘制散点图
ggplot(data, aes(x, y)) +
geom_point() +
# 在最下边放置刻度标记
geom_hline(yintercept = min(data$y), linetype = "dashed", color = "red")
这样就可以在图形边框的最边缘放置刻度标记了。根据具体需求,可以调整刻度标记的样式、颜色等参数来满足不同的要求。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估。
领取专属 10元无门槛券
手把手带您无忧上云